We have created a room for our executive team to use, as a secure chat room to allow constant discussion between the managers of our various offices. However, members do not receive notifications, neither on their phone nor web app nor computer app, when a message is received in the private room. Is there a way to fix this?
Otherwise, HipChat is quite useless to us; it then functions more as a blog to browse through when you have time rather than an active chat room that alerts you to vital discussions.
If there is no means to fixing this notification setting, is there an alternative to HipChat within the Atlassian suite that allows this functionality?

Hi Olivia,
Have you followed the instructions for notification settings on this page? https://confluence.atlassian.com/display/HIPCHAT/Get+and+set+notifications
When using the web client, you'll need to be sure to enable desktop notifications. You should get a prompt from HipChat and then your web browser asking you to allow desktop notifications. The settings for mobile notifications can be configured on your phone.
If they still aren't working for you after reviewing these instructions, please reach out to our support team at help.hipchat.com.
